Concept
Body Interface explores how clothing can become a tactile dialogue between body and material. By designing through the lens of pressure points and tension, the work creates garments that feel as much as they are seen—a multisensory fashion experience.
Process
The project combined traditional textile techniques with 3D printed structural elements. Custom-designed nodes were positioned at key body contact points, creating a hybrid material system that blends soft and rigid components.
